TECHNICAL FIELD
[0001] The utility model belongs to the construction and maintenance technical field of railway, especially relate to a tamping device for railway line maintenance. BACKGROUND
[0002] The handheld tamping pickaxe is used for tamping ballast under sleepers in railway maintenance process, which has the characteristics of small size, reliable performance and durability, and is an essential tool for railway line construction, operation and maintenance. However, the current use of tamping pickaxe relies on manual holding and downward pressure to perform work, resulting in low work efficiency and high labor intensity of workers. INVENTION CONTENTS
[0003] The utility model aims at providing a tamping device for railway line maintenance to solve the problems of low use efficiency of the existing tamping pickaxe and laborious use.
[0004] The technical scheme adopted by the utility model is as follows:
[0005] A tamping device for railway line maintenance, comprising a vehicle body, the vehicle body is of a door type structure, wheels are arranged on two door legs to be placed on rails, a rotary seat is arranged on one side of the vehicle body, a counterweight is arranged above the rotary seat, and an installation member is connected to the rotary seat, a tamping device is adjustably installed in the installation member, a pickaxe head is installed below the tamping device, the pickaxe head can be deflected by a certain angle through angle adjustment, and the installation member is provided with a handle.
[0006] Preferably, the rotary seat and the installation member are connected in a rotary manner.
[0007] Preferably, the tamping device can be an internal combustion tamping device or an electric tamping device.
[0008] As described above, due to the adoption of the above technical scheme, the utility model has the following beneficial effects:
[0009] The utility model applies the principle of lever, so that the worker can exert a small force to achieve the same use effect when operating the tamping device, thereby reducing the physical exertion of the worker and improving the work efficiency. DRAWINGS

[0016] As Figs. 1-3 shown, a tamper device for railway line maintenance, comprising a vehicle body 1, the vehicle body 1 is a door type structure, two door feet are provided with wheels 2 placed on the rail, the vehicle body 1 is provided with a rotating seat 3 on one side, the rotating seat 3 is provided with a counterweight 4, and the rotating seat 3 is connected with a mounting member 5, the mounting member 5 is provided with a tamper 6 which can be installed at an adjustable angle, the tamper 6 is provided with a pick head 7 below, through angle adjustment, the pick head 7 can be deflected by a certain angle to the rotating seat 3, and the mounting member 5 is provided with a handle 8.
[0017] Working principle:
[0018] In use, the worker adjusts the angle of the tamper 6 according to the working condition, so that the pick head 7 can be conveniently tamped to the tie, the operator holds the handle 8, selects the appropriate working angle by using the horizontal rotation of the rotating seat 3 and the longitudinal rotation between the rotating seat 3 and the mounting member 5, and then exerts force downward on the handle 8 to work. Since the vehicle body 1 is provided with the counterweight 4, the wheel 2 will not bounce, and when the railway on one side is maintained, the direction is reversed to maintain the other side line.
